Mini-Jobs in the London Labour Market
Greater London Authority (GLA)
Updated almost 12 years ago
The report uses Annual Population Survey Data to examine mini-jobs in London and profile the key characteristics of those who work in such jobs.

London Labour Market Flows
Office for National Statistics (ONS)
Updated almost 12 years ago
This analysis uses longitudinal data from the Labour Force Survey (LFS) to show the movement, or flow, between employment, unemployment and inactivity from one quarter to the next.
